It looks like Asians will have a chance to shine when AXN brings Asia’s Got Talent to the region. Based on the hit ‘Got Talent’ format, which is co-owned by Fremantle Media and Simon Cowell’s Syco Entertainment, the show is scheduled to premiere in early 2015 across 20 territories including South East Asia, South Korea, Hong Kong and Taiwan.
Asia’s aspiring individual and group acts of all ages are invited to share their amazing skills on Asia’s Got Talent, for their chance-in-a-lifetime to make it big in front of millions of AXN viewers and take home the ultimate winning crown.
“Talent has a thrilling new home on AXN and we’re excited to provide the ideal platform for contestants to showcase their skills in front of our huge regional fan base,” said Ang Hui Keng, General Manager and Senior Vice President, Networks, Asia, Sony Pictures Television. “Asia is an incredible melting pot of exceptional talent so we look forward to discovering the next generation of Asia-based stars on AXN.”
In order to kick off the pan-regional version of the show, AXN is already beginning to search for stars this month. Budding stars can log on to AXN Asia for registrations as well as audition details. AXN’s Asia’s Got Talent team will be scouting talent in 13 countries across Asia.
